Finance Review Summary — Warranty Costs

Quick heads-up as you settle in: warranty spend on the Meridex V2 pump line ran about 40% over plan this quarter. Root cause looks like a faulty seal batch from our Draventon plant, and field replacements in the Kellsworth region have been pricier than modelled. Provisions have been topped up, but margins on the whole Meridex family are now under review. We've captured the fallout in next quarter's forecast already. The confidential note on our forward business plans follows directly below.

board note of hawep-tahag: The steering committee signed off on a budget of $426.4 million for Project Raliel.

Subject: Training budget for next year

Hi all — heads up that the L&D budget for next year lands at roughly the same level as this year, with a modest bump for the Fernbrook leadership track. Department heads should submit draft plans by month-end. One strategic consideration is driving this allocation, and it's for this group only.

internal memo for fafog-fadug: Gross margin on Holwyn came in at 10 percent against a plan of 5 percent. Only 5 of the 140 pilot accounts renewed Holwyn, so a churn review is set for January 1.

# Service Accounts: String Extraction

The `extract-i18n` script pulls translatable strings from all Bramblewick repos and pushes them to the Glossa service. It runs under the `i18n-extractor` service account. Do not run it under your personal account; Glossa rate-limits individual users aggressively. The account has write access to the staging catalog only. Set the token in your shell before invoking the script. The current staging token is below.

API key for kahap-kafog: zpat15_6qzxZ7YR8aDwjmp

Title: Alert dedup window collapses distinct incidents

The Quenchpipe deduplicator groups alerts by fingerprint within a five-minute window, but the fingerprint omits the originating cluster, so simultaneous incidents on separate clusters collapse into one page. On-call saw a single alert last Tuesday when two clusters degraded independently. Proposed fix adds cluster identity to the fingerprint and shortens the window to three minutes. For the sync: the regression first appeared in the build noted below.

build token for kajog-baguf: htk14_e43bf70f92bbf6